Microsoft’s Decentralized AI Vision Faces a Superintelligence Safety Test

Nadella backs open AI ecosystems as researchers warn of superintelligence risks

The global race to build artificial superintelligence is rapidly shifting from a purely technological pursuit into a high-stakes debate over corporate control, technical safety, and systemic monopoly. As tech giants invest hundreds of billions of dollars into scaling frontier models, industry leaders are increasingly divided over how these systems should be governed.

The tension lies between creating proprietary, centralized technologies and fostering open ecosystems where individual enterprises retain sovereignty over their data. Microsoft CEO Satya Nadella has advocated for a decentralized “frontier ecosystem” designed to prevent a handful of tech conglomerates from monopolizing superintelligence.

Nadella defines artificial superintelligence as AI systems capable of outpacing human cognitive abilities across nearly all economically valuable tasks. He emphasized that pursuing it is only justifiable if the technology remains under strict human control and is directed toward the broad benefit of humanity.

The current debate also echoes long-standing warnings from Microsoft co-founder Bill Gates. Gates has hailed artificial intelligence as the most important technological advance since the graphical user interface, while repeatedly cautioning that the technology represents a double-edged sword.

Nadella proposed a multi-model paradigm in which proprietary, closed-source models and community-driven, open-source models can coexist and flourish globally. Under this approach, businesses would avoid lock-in with any single AI model provider.

Organizations could instead build their own “continuous learning loops” and “hill climbing machines,” integrating their unique, tacit corporate knowledge into AI weights and models they fully own and control. Microsoft plans to publish a “Code of Conduct” for its first-party MAI models to undergo public consultation.

Nadella also expressed support for “embedded evaluators”—automated internal testing mechanisms integrated into AI systems to continuously monitor safety, performance, and alignment during development. This approach reflects a growing industry pivot toward “alignment research,” which focuses on ensuring that highly advanced AI systems behave in accordance with human values and intentions.

Microsoft remains the primary financial backer of OpenAI, having committed over $13 billion to the startup since 2019. At the same time, the tech giant has aggressively diversified its Azure AI platform, which now hosts a wide array of alternative models, including Meta’s open-weights Llama series and models from European AI developer Mistral.

However, the rapid commercialization of these technologies has drawn sharp warnings from safety advocates and industry insiders who argue that the risks of advanced AI are being dangerously minimized. Dario Amodei, the CEO of rival AI safety startup Anthropic, recently acknowledged that the industry has not been fully transparent about the potential dangers of frontier systems.

Amodei co-founded Anthropic in 2021 alongside other former OpenAI researchers who departed due to concerns over commercial pressure. He noted that the technological risks are substantial and real. Anthropic has championed “constitutional AI,” a method aimed at training AI systems to be harmless and helpful by adhering to a set of written principles.

Jacob Coxon, a former researcher at Anthropic, warned that the aggressive pursuit of self-improving superintelligence by frontier labs like OpenAI and Anthropic constitutes an existential gamble. Coxon asserted that there is a greater than 10% chance that advanced AI could lead to human extinction within the next decade.

The primary concern among such researchers is recursive self-improvement, where an AI system achieves the capability to rewrite its own code and design its own successors. This could trigger an “intelligence explosion,” resulting in an entity far too complex for human programmers to predict, align, or control.

Gates has warned that without deliberate ethical boundaries and equitable distribution, AI could either serve as the world’s greatest equalizer or become its worst source of systemic injustice, exacerbating the divide between wealthy nations and developing economies.
